In 2025, the violent crime rate in Gonzales, LA was 512.0 per 100,000 residents (73 incidents over a population of 14,258). That puts Gonzales 57% above the U.S. rate of 325.3 and 10% above the Louisiana statewide rate of 466.0.

That ranks Gonzales #3,298 of 3,771 ranked U.S. cities, safer than 13% of them, and #17 of 35 in Louisiana. Violent crime is up 38% year over year and down 12% over the last five years.

How the Crime Grade is calculated

What is the source of the Gonzales, LA Crime Grade?
FBI Uniform Crime Reporting via the Crime Data Explorer. Agency-level data, pulled directly. No third-party aggregators, no proprietary score.
What metric does the Gonzales Crime Grade use?
Violent crime rate per 100,000 residents (murder + rape + robbery + aggravated assault), most recent fully-reported year.
How is the national decile for Gonzales calculated?
Gonzales's rate placed against all FBI-reporting U.S. cities with population ≥ 25,000. 1 = safest.
How is the Louisiana state decile calculated?
Same calculation restricted to Louisiana cities with population ≥ 10,000.
How do decile scores convert to a letter grade?
1–3 = A · 4–5 = B · 6–7 = C · 8 = D · 9–10 = F.
How often is the Gonzales Crime Grade refreshed?
Twice a year. The FBI typically releases the prior year's full data each September.
What are the limits of this Crime Grade?
The FBI relies on local agency reporting. Rates reflect what was reported, not what occurred.
